abridgment

noun
/əˈbrɪdʒmənt/

Meaning

A shortened version of a larger work, such as a book or speech.

Example Sentences

The publisher released an abridgment of the lengthy novel for students.

Synonyms

condensation, summary, digest, epitome, compendium

Antonyms

expansion, enlargement, full text

Collocations

abridgment of rights, abridgment of freedom, abridgment version
